The hexadecimal color code #39155C corresponds to the code RGB( 57, 21, 92 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,22 level), green (at 0,08 level) and blue (at 0,36 level). Its brightness is 22% and its saturation is 62%. It is composed of red at 33%, green at 12% and blue at 54%.

The complementary color #C6EAA3 is the color exactly opposite to #39155C on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

Uses of #39155C in CSS

When using #39155C as the background color, consider selecting a lighter text color for improved readability. If you want to use #39155C as the text color, prefer a light background, such as Blanc.
